US Crypto Industry's Legislative Hopes Dashed by Election Distractions
The prospects for the U.S. crypto industry's long-awaited legislation have dimmed due to opposition from key Democrats and election distractions.
Senate Republicans had committed to advancing the Clarity Act, which aims to establish a regulatory framework for digital assets.
However, critics argue that the bill lacks essential safeguards against money laundering, causing concerns among lawmakers.
Senate Majority Leader John Thune took a procedural step in September to revive the bill, but analysts remain skeptical about its future due to political and timing challenges.
